Abstract

The present technique relates to an information processing device, an information processing method, and a program such that information with high usability can be presented. As a parameter related to presentation information to be presented in a vehicle interior of a vehicle, at least one of parameters of brightness, blur, area, and transparency is changed on the basis of vibration information. The present technology can be applied as a projection device placed in a vehicle interior of a vehicle.
